Haviv discusses the profound impact of the first Intifada on Israeli society, emphasizing how events like a tragic car accident ignited widespread protests and riots. He highlights the unique experience of Israeli civilians, where military actions are felt close to home, and reflects on the deep-seated narratives that shape both Israeli and Palestinian identities.
